I. Characters
Joseph:
as a young boy, he is shy, modest, and respectful.
as a grown up man, he is humble.
A remarkable interpreter of dreams.
A successful ruler and administrator.
baker : one who dreamed that hes beheaded.
butler: one who is set free.
Pharoah : King of Egypt
Rachel : mother of Joseph
Jacob: father of Joseph
Reuben : the eldest
Benjamin: the youngest
Potiphar : the one who helped Joseph.
Potiphars wife : one who tried to seduce Joseph.
II. Settings
In the great valley of Hebron in Canaan
Beautiful vale of Shechem in Canaan (50 miles away)
A rich land of Egypt.

V. Climax
Joseph broke down into tears. He could not control himself any longer and so he sent
the Egyptian men out of the house. Then he revealed to them that he was in fact their
brother, Joseph. He wept so loudly that even the Egyptian household heard it outside. The
brothers were frozen and could not utter a word. He brought them closer and relayed to
them the events that had happened and told them not to fear, that what they had meant for
evil God had meant for good. Then he commanded them to go and bring their father and
his entire household into Egypt to live in the province of Goshen.
